Setha
1. Ukufakwa kwebhethri nekhadi le-SD
Open the camera housing to access the battery compartment and SD card slot.
- Insert 8x AA batteries (not included) into the designated slots, ensuring correct polarity (+/-).
- Insert a compatible SD card (up to 32GB, Class 10 recommended, not included) into the SD card slot until it clicks into place.

2. Ukuvula kokuqala kanye nezilungiselelo eziyisisekelo
After installing batteries and SD card, switch the camera to the "SETUP" position using the switch located inside the housing. The display will turn on.
- Navigate the menu using the directional buttons (UP, DOWN, LEFT, RIGHT) and confirm selections with the "OK" button.
- Setha idethi yamanje nesikhathi.
- Format the SD card (this will erase all data on the card).
3. Ukukhweza Ikhamera
The camera can be mounted using the included strap or a security box (sold separately).
- Choose a stable location, such as a tree or post, that provides a clear view yendawo yokuqapha efiselekayo.
- Secure the camera firmly to prevent movement from wind or animals.
- For added security, consider using a metal security box and a padlock.

Isebenza
1. Ukuzulazula kwemenyu kanye nezilungiselelo
In "SETUP" mode, use the control panel to configure camera settings.
- Imodi: Select between Photo, Video, or Photo+Video mode.
- Isixazululo: Adjust image and video resolution settings.
- Ukuzwela kwe-PIR: Set the sensitivity of the motion sensor (Low, Medium, High) based on the environment and desired detection range.
- Isikhawu Sokuqalisa: Define the delay between consecutive triggers.
- Isikhathi seqile: Enable time-lapse photography for long-term monitoring.
- Umbono Wasebusuku: The camera automatically switches to infrared night vision in low light conditions.
2. Activating Surveillance Mode
Once all settings are configured, switch the camera from "SETUP" to "ON" position. The camera will enter surveillance mode, indicated by a brief LED flash (if enabled) before the screen turns off. The camera is now ready to capture images or videos when motion is detected.
3. Viewing Captured Media
Kuya view captured photos and videos, switch the camera back to "SETUP" mode. Use the "MENU" button to access the playback option. You can browse through files using the navigation buttons.
Isondlo
1. Ukuhlanza
- Gently wipe the camera lens and PIR sensor window with a soft, lint-free cloth to remove dust, dirt, or moisture.
- Hlanza indawo yekhamera ngesikhangisoamp indwangu. Ungasebenzisi amakhemikhali anokhahlo noma izihlanzi ezilumayo.
2. Ukuphathwa Kwebhethri
- Check battery levels regularly via the camera's display.
- Replace all batteries simultaneously when they are low to ensure consistent power.
- Susa amabhethri uma ikhamera ingeke isetshenziswe isikhathi eside ukuvimbela ukuvuza.
3. Ukuphathwa kwekhadi le-SD
- Regularly transfer captured media to a computer and format the SD card in the camera to maintain optimal performance and prevent data corruption.
- Ensure the SD card is properly inserted and removed to avoid damage.
